**Q: Why does the audit-log viewer paginate by event time, not insert time?**

Because Ledgerpane guarantees ordering only on event timestamps; insert order varies across shards. Reviewers checking the cursor logic: confirm the cursor encodes both timestamp and sequence suffix, or duplicates appear at page boundaries. Filters are applied server-side; never add client-side filtering in review. Known gap: deleted-actor events render blank names. Questions about cursor semantics go to the audit platform team.

billing contact of hadup-yajef = istdor.drumir@qorvelsys.internal

## CI Troubleshooting: Tide-Table Widget Builds

If your Moonwake tide-table widget fails the Shorepine CI gate with "ephemeris snapshot mismatch," the cause is usually a stale lunar dataset pinned in your plugin manifest. Regenerate the snapshot with the bundled refresh task rather than editing the manifest by hand, since the gate compares dataset digests, not timestamps. Re-run the pipeline and confirm the harbor fixture tests pass. When filing a support thread, quote the token printed below.

pipeline stamp: htk4_66df

**Ticket MRK-412: Render workers dropping DB connections**

The Quillpond markdown pipeline's render workers fail intermittently when fetching document metadata — connections reset after ~30s idle. Suspect the pooler's TLS settings; flagging for security review since we changed cert validation last sprint. Workers retry three times then dead-letter. To reproduce, run a worker locally against the metadata store using the connection string below.

database URL for bahop-yagep: mssql://sildor_svc:35ha7jz@db-fb6d.nelvrodyn.example:5432/casath

Hey Priva,

Quick heads-up before Friday's DR drill for the Inkmill markdown pipeline: we'll restore the renderer config from the cold backup, so you'll need the escrow credentials handy. Grab a coffee first — the restore takes a while. For the sealed vault copy, the recovery passphrase is below.

recovery phrase for kahop-kahap: istys-novdor-joreth-silir-eliys